jQuery-Selektoren für checkall & DB-Verbindungstest gefixt
Focus in Admin-Masken setzen; DB-Super-User aus Auth-DB-Konfiguration vorbelegen
'Fenster schließen' als Link und nicht als vollen Button darstellen
...wie in anderen Popup-Dialogen auch
Nicht mehr benötigte HTML-Templates zu alten DB-Upgrades entfernt
Nicht mehr benötigtes HTML-Template entfernt
Datenbankverwaltung in neuen Admin-Controller verschoben
Admin-Bereich: Funktionen zum Aktualisieren von Datenbanken aus Admin-Bereich entfernt
Admin-Funktionen zum Sichern/Wiederherstellen der Datenbanken entfernt
Diese funktionieren seit der Umstellung von users/members aufVerwendung der Authentifizierungsdatenbank nicht mehr und sind seitdemauch auskommentiert. Eine Neuimplementation ist nicht geplant.
Links zum Admin-Bereich umgestellt
Auskommentierten und nicht mehr aktuellen UStVA-Text entfernt
Mandanten-Datenbank-ID anzeigen
Nach Auth-DB-Upgrade nicht neu einloggen müssen
address businessnumber company co_ustid duns taxnumber sepa_creditor_id aus Defaults-Tabelle holen
Mandantenkonfiguration: Druckvorlagen konfigurieren können
Firmennamen, -adresse, SEPA-Kreditoren-ID nicht in persönlichen Einstellungen bearbeiten können
Mandantenkonfiguration: Felder bearbeiten können, die zuvor nur in myconfig standen
Nummernkreise/Standardkonten in Mandantenkonfigurationsdialog verschoben
Mandantenkonfiguration vereinfacht & in mehrere Dateien gespalten und in Tab-Dialog eingebettet
Versionsbildschirm: Firmennamenanzeige gefixt; Mandantennamen anzeigen; Datenbank nicht anzeigen
Form::info() auf Templates umgestellt und Auto-Redirect-Target angepasst
Mandantennamen in allen Menü-Headern anzeigen
Umstellung auf neuen select_tag-Parameternamen default_value_key
Alle Vorkommen von dbdriver, sid, Oracle entfernt
...und gegen das hardcodierte Werte für PostgreSQL ersetzt.
Fehlermeldung im Login nicht beliebig breit; Logoutmeldung in grün und nicht in rot
Focus & Tabreihenfolge im User-Loginscreen fixen
Druckerverwaltung auf Admin-Controller umgestellt
Mandantenauswahl in Loginbildschirm anzeigen
Admin-Controller: Weiterführungslinks zu altem admin.pl gefixt
Upgrade-Script für WebDAV-Migration zu Mandanten
Gruppenverwaltung auf Controllermodel umgestellt
Dabei auch Verknüpfung Gruppen <-> Mandanten implementiert.
Admin: Anlegen, Bearbeiten und Löschen von Mandanten implementiert
Admin: Anlegen, Bearbeiten und Löschen von Usern im Admin-Controller
Dazu auch "ON DELETE CASCADE" für alle foreign keys in auth.*
Fixt #2279, #2280.
Admin: Teile von admin.pl in neuen Controller Admin verschoben; Mandanten anzeigen
Datenbankupgradescript für Mandanten
Steuern beim Update
Sorgt dafür dass beim Upgrade steuerfilterung.pl mehr Steuern ausdem Kontenrahmen SKR04 erkannt werden.
template zum popup-Fenster
Enthält das template zu Commit 48452323cbb2feea5ec937b5328a4778e0da55ca.Zeigt die Artikel bei einem Update in einem Popup-Fenster an.
Merge branch 'master' of github.com:kivitendo/kivitendo-erp
Stammdaten-Lager für Dienstleistungen auch anzeigenDa Dienstleistungen überall im Programm auch ein- und auslagerbar sind,ist es nur konsequent hierfür auch einen Standardlagerplatz, Standardlagermenge sowieeinen Mindestbestand anzugeben
Popup-Button bei Upgrade
Beim Upgrade für eindeutige Artikelnummern, war es bisher nichtmöglich die bestehende Artikelliste zu durchsuchen. Jetzt kann mandurch Klick auf einen Button ein Popup-Fenster öffnen, um dieArtikelliste zu durchsuchen.
Fixed #2238....
Buchungen in unrealistischen Zukunfts-Intervallen vermeiden s.a. Trac 1897Hinzufügen eines neuen defaults "max_future_booking_interval".Entsprechend editierbar wie closedto
Einkaufsrechnung - Erneuern und als Entwurf speichern auch bei locked anzeigenWichtig ist, dass Buchen nicht angezeigt wird. Alles andere muss aber vorhanden sein, daman ansonsten kein Update mehr machen kann.Beispiel: Das voreingestellte Rechnungsdatum liegt im geschlossenen Zeitraum, jetzt...
Nicht mehr benutzte Vorlagen entfernt
Der Lieferplan nutzt inzwischen den ReportGenerator.
Möglichkeit die Paginating Links auf ein DOM Element zu senden
admin.pl: alten Code für Migration der Datei users/members entfernt
Aufruf multiselect2side fixen: richtige ID übergeben
Migration Freitext-Lagerfeld nach wirklichen Lager verbessert.Automatisches Durchsuchen war unsauber, hier wurde nur der erste Treffer gefunden.Leer-Auswahl von einzelnen Lagerplätze nachdem schon ein Lagerplatz ausgewählt wurde,aktualisiert nicht den Lagerplatz richtig. Zumindestens beim Anlegen abgefangen und...
Zuviel Text geschrieben
Verkaufs- und Einkaufslieferschein um Standardlagerverfahren erweitert (#2284)s.a. Changelog, bzw. Trac-Eintrag 2284 hierzu.
Fehlende Template Direktive ergänzt
Focus in der Loginmaske gefixt
Merge branch 'gewicht'
Conflicts: SL/Controller/ClientConfig.pm SL/DB/MetaSetup/Default.pm
Fehlendes [% USE HTML %]
Ergänzung für Standardlager und Standardlagerplatz editieren in Mandantenkonfiguration
Fehlende Parameter bei der Übergabe für die Mandantenkonfiguration ergänzt.
Debug Statement entfernt
Standardlager und Standardlagerplatz über Mandantenkonfiguration einstellbar
Standardlagerplatz direkt beim Umlagern ändern, falls entsprechend angehakt
Standardlagerplatz als Vorauswahl beim Einlagern setzen.
Standardlager und Lagerplatz entsprechende Vorauswahl beim Einkaufslieferschein
Nachtrag zum Commit von eben zu für 2284Copy / Paste Fehler in form_header.htmlCopy / Paste Fehler in Default.pmVergessene ausgelagerte common select_warehouse_bin.htmlhinzugefügt.
Conflicts: SL/DB/MetaSetup/Default.pm locale/de/all
Migration von parts.bin nach wirklichen Lager und Lagerplatz s.a. Ticket 2284
DeliveryPlan Anpassungen für Filtered Helper
Unnötige Hiddens entfernenAnzeigekonfiguration von GewichtenGewichte in Druckvorlagen
Durch diesen Commit werden1. unnötige Hidden-Variablen aus html-templates entfernt, die mitGewichten zu tun haben.2. die Anzeige von Gewichten konfigurierbar gemacht....
Radiobuttons für Sammelkonten
Beim Erstellen oder Bearbeiten von Konten, konnte man bisher einKonto gleichzeitig als Sammelkonto für sowohl Verkauf, Einkauf undInventar verwenden. Durch die Verwendung von Radiobuttons wird diesnun eingeschränkt.
Merge branch 'currency'
Gewicht im Einkauf/Verkauf
Gewicht wird nun sowohl im Einkauf als im Verkauf in allen Maskenangezeigt. Die Variablen stehen auch im Druck zur Verfügung.
Anpassung nach Update jQuery 1.9.1
DB-Upgrade Eindeutige Artikelnummern: Fixes & Spalte "Gültig" anzeigen
Typo
Grundstein für Gewicht in Auftrag/Lieferschein/Rechnung
In allen VK- und EK-Masken soll bald auch das Gewicht angezeigtwerden. Grundsätzlich ist das mit diesem Commit schon für alleVK-Masken möglich, allerdings sind noch kleine Verbesserungen nötig.
Verkauf->Berichte->Lieferscheine: Lieferdatum mit anzeigen lassen.
Ansprechpersonensuche: überflüssigen Parameter 'db' entfernt
Behebt Bugs für Währungen
Vergessene Anpassungen von der Spaltenumbenennung in currencies.plwurden noch repariert (auch in currencies.pl selbst). Weiterhinwurden noch andere Bugs repariert, wie Anlegen von Kunden, korrekteAnzeige der Währung bei Lieferanten und Kunden, speichern von Rechnungen...
Revert "Erstelle Tabelle currencies"
This reverts commit 6d06b178d7e1b488396a91ce337a0801ed5893c8.
Conflicts: locale/de/all
Revert "Nutzung der Tabelle currencies"
This reverts commit be776964b83340e69fa2f02eae59b703c0c95b88.
Revert "Standardwährung abfragen"
This reverts commit 014161b801605beb68878f0045da995bccad0a1a.
Konflikt zwischen zwei Upgrade-Scripten beheben
Im template erzeugnisnummern.html vom Upgrade erzeugnisnummern.plwurde eine Form-Variable continued gesetzt, die auch vom Upgradesteuerfilterung.pl benutzt wurde. Dadurch kam es zu Problemen.
Die Variable 'continued' wurde nun in steuerfilterung umbenannt....
Verbesserung Upgrate
Das Upgrate-Script steuerfilterung.pl ordnet jetzt kivitendo be-kannten Steuern schon automatisch Kontoarten zu.
Artikelsuchmaske auf L.checkbox_tag/L.radio_button_tag umgestellt
SEPA: "gewünschtes Ausführungsdatum" in Oberfläche richtig benennen
Ging in 46bc75c8 kaputt.
Standardwährung abfragen
Beim Erstellen einer neuen DB wird nun die Standardwährung abgefragt.
Nutzung der Tabelle currencies
Dieser Commmit passt den Code an, um die Tabelle currencies zu nutzen.
Erstelle Tabelle currencies
Für das Upgrade currencies ist es nötig, dass alle Leerzeichen amAnfang und Ende jeder Währung entfernt werden. Dafür sorgt dasUpgrade rm_whitespaces.pl.
Währungen durch einen Eintrag mit Doppelpunkten zu speichern istumständlich und unsicher. Dafür wird nun eine eigene Tabelle erstellt....
Merge branch 'master' into currency
Upgrade-Script für Steuerfilterung
Bei Dialogbuchungen kam es in der Vergangenheit oft zu Verwechslungenmit Vor-/Umsatzsteuer. Daher werden für jede Steuer nun auch alleKontoarten gespeichert, bei denen die Steuer angezeigt werden soll.Dieser Commit enthält das DB-Update, um die Speicherung möglich zu...
Filtert Steuern bei Dialogbuchungen
Bei Dialogbuchungen kam es in der Vergangenheit zu Verwechslungenvon Umsatz- und Vorsteuer. Für jedes Konto werden daher nun Steuernnur noch angezeigt, wenn die Steuer so eingestellt ist, dass siefür die Kontoart des ausgewählten Kontos angezeigt wird....
"Verknüpfte Dokumente" auch bei Kreditoren-/Debitorenbuchungen anzeigen
Buchungsjournal: Filter "Bearbeiter" gefixt
Behebt #2248.
Periodische Rechnungen: Checkbox für "alle drei Monate" richtig benennen
"quartalsweise" meint normalerweise die Ausführung am ersten Tag einesjeden Quartals, sprich am 01.01., 01.04., 01.07. und 01.10. Beiperiodischen Rechnungen ist aber gemeint, dass Rechnungen im Abstand...
Verknüpfte Dokumente: Schließen des Fensters gefixt
Behebt auch das Problem, dass der AJAX-Spinner bis zum nächstenvollständigen Seitenladen erhalten bleibt.
Kunden-/Lieferantenstammdatenmaske: Längen einiger Eingabefelder größer gemacht
Betroffen: Steuernummer, UStID-Nr, Unsere Nummer bei Lieferant/Kunde,Kontonummer, Bankleitzahl, Bank, BIC, IBAN
Doppelte Übersetzungen (Unterschied nur Groß-/Kleinschreibung) vermeiden
Bilanz-Bericht: eigene EB/SB-Filter für Gegenüberstellung
Jetzt kann man sowohl die Bilanz zum Stichtag, als auch zumGegenüberstellungstag, mit Filtern für EB- und SB-Buchungen ziehen.
Ein nützlicher Vergleich ist z.B.:
Zum Stand: 31.12.2012 (keine Haken gesetzt)...
cc Feld beim Kunden reaktivieren und bcc-Feld verschoben
Das Cc-Feld in der Kundenmaske wieder aktiviert. Die Funktionalität warnoch voll vorhanden, nur das Feld aus der Maske verschwunden.
Außerdem das Bcc-Feld von dem Reiter "Ansprechpartner" in den Reiter...
Bericht Ansprechpersonen: weitere Spalten ausgeben können
CSV-Import Ansprechpersonen: Aktualisieren von Existierenden via Spalte "cp_id"
Conflicts: SL/Controller/CsvImport/Contact.pm
Die wichtigsten Einstellungen oben darstellen
Haupt- und Nebensortierung in der Verkaufsberichte-Suchmaskewieder oben darstellen.fixt #2243
Verbesserung Upgrade-Script Erzeugnisnummern
Die Änderung macht es dem Benutzer möglich, direkt beim UpdateArtikelnummern zu ändern. Weiterhin wurde noch Text ergänzt, derdem Benutzer die Änderung erläutert.